Output e38f74cbf27262ba1a9635a224b6e202067180472ed79a9eeba1154ea55f9126:1

value
587777845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d5267cde077846c075724652d2ce592fd10ca0 OP_EQUAL
address
3H5iniXJEMJss4XUQDseEzZqoXgum7xhLx
transaction
e38f74cbf27262ba1a9635a224b6e202067180472ed79a9eeba1154ea55f9126
spent
true